4 Characteristic Roles of Robbie Coltrane

4 Characteristic Roles of Robbie Coltrane

British actor Robbie Coltrane has died at the age of 72, his agent announced, Friday.

Here are four television and film roles that were significant in his career.

The most famous role of the actor is certainly his character half-giant Hagrid in eight films from the “Harry Potter” series.

Everyone also remembers his famous line “You are a wizard, Harry”, which he threw at young Harry Potter at the beginning of the first movie released in 2001.

Eddie “Fitz” Fitzgerald’s character in the British detective series Cracker (“Fitz” in Quebec) won three Best Actor Awards at the prestigious British Academy Awards (BAFTA).

Robbie Coltrane played Russian gangster and former KGB agent Valentin Zhukovsky in two James Bond films, “Golden Eye” in 1995 and “The World Is Not Enough” in 1999.

His role as Danny McGlone in the British series Tutti Frutti earned him a Robbie Coltrane nomination for Best Supporting Actor.
